- Abstract: We propose a general framework for computing privacy-preserving distance metrics (PPDM) in the two-party setting in order to improve communication complexity by benefiting from 1-out-of-n oblivious transfers. We implement privacy-preserving Euclidean distance, Cosine similarity and Edit distance protocols while the PPDM framework is easily extendable to address other distance measures. These protocols have direct applications in privacy-preserving one-to-many biometric identification in which two parties known as the client and the server want to find the best match between their inputs. The client's input is compared to all the records in the server's database. We use the semi-honest adversary threat model. We extensively evaluate our PPDM framework. And, we theoretically show the improvement of PPDM over related work.
